Description
Chicken Cordon Bleu Casserole is a creamy, cheesy delight combining tender chicken and crispy topping, perfect for family meals or gatherings.
Ingredients
Scale
- 3–4 boneless skinless chicken breasts (about 1.5 lbs)
- 8 oz Swiss cheese, sliced
- 1 can (10.5 oz) cream of chicken soup
- 1 cup seasoned breadcrumbs
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×13 baking dish.
- Layer half of the diced chicken in the bottom of the dish.
- Add a layer of Swiss cheese over the chicken.
- In a bowl, mix cream of chicken soup, garlic powder, salt, and pepper. Pour this mixture over the layered ingredients.
- Top with remaining Swiss cheese and sprinkle breadcrumbs evenly on top.
- Bake for 30-35 minutes until bubbly and golden brown.
Notes
- For added flavor, consider using quality Swiss or Gruyère cheese.
- You can substitute chicken with turkey or add vegetables like spinach or broccoli for variety.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 35 minutes
- Category: Main
- Method: Baking
- Cuisine: American
